| On Sun, 05 Feb 2006 22:36:31 +0100, Luke wrote:
quote:
> New to D3, can someone tell me wherecan i see what tasks I've completed for
> each level?
Shift-Tab (the default, unless you've changed it), then click on
'Objectives' (if I remember correctly).
quote:
> And also how to use that guidebot
F4 gets you the guidebot menu, release the GB, then F4 again
to see what the GB can help you with.
